- Band: Stormtroopers Of Death (S.O.D.)
Album: Speak English Or Die
Year: 1985
Genre: Crossover/Thrash Metal
Country: USA
Lineup:
Billy Milano - Vocals
Scott Ian - Guitars
Dan Lilker - Bass, Vocals (backing)
Charlie Benante - Drums, Vocals (backing), Guitars (lead) (track 6)
Track List:
1. March of the S.O.D - 0:00
2. Sargent D & the S.O.D - 1:28
3. Kill Yourself - 3:51
4. Milano Mosh - 6:03
5. Speak English or Die - 7:35
6. United Forces - 10:01
7. Chromatic Death - 11:55
8. Pi Alpha Nu - 12:38
9. Anti-Procrastination Song - 13:48
10. What's that Noise? - 13:54
11. Freddy Krueger - 14:55
12. Milk (Live) - 17:27
13. Pre-Menstrual Princess Blues - 19:21
14. Pussy Whipped - 20:41
15. Fist Banging Mania - 22:57
16. No Turning Back - 25:01
17. Fuck the Middle East - 25:54
18. Douche Crew - 26:21
19. Hey Gordy! - 27:57
20. The Ballad of Jimi Hendrix - 28:05
21. Diamonds and Rust - 28:11
22. Ram It Up (Inferno Cover) - 28:21
